Output c987a115cc13ed9585b5a8864fcbc54f27c11eb5d7ff6cfe6e2874c44ef21a9a:1

value
187451700
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56c77521b409b488738e4e30c0f9503a20b2080e OP_EQUALVERIFY OP_CHECKSIG
address
18ur43wLdC835isAXg349bkQbpwLXyfD3P
transaction
c987a115cc13ed9585b5a8864fcbc54f27c11eb5d7ff6cfe6e2874c44ef21a9a
spent
true